Output e85ba6793d45a4eded4ccb98ad8a3ade47bdb8062c532b788234656947234e1f:2

value
19606016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316502ecc9a99093f1c2a2605772169a48f9f961 OP_EQUAL
address
36CC3Lh9BXdpHpiiWuktB4hzh8tkZAwVZm
transaction
e85ba6793d45a4eded4ccb98ad8a3ade47bdb8062c532b788234656947234e1f
spent
true